Target Systems List

The Target Systems list displays the following information for each target system:
Target - The IP address of the target system that the ETERNUS CS800 is configured
to send data to.
Status - The replication status of the ETERNUS CS800. For a detailed description of

Source IP - The IP address that is used to uniquely identify the source system to the
target.
Encryption - The type of encryption used when sending replicated data to the target
system (None, 128-bit, or 256-bit).
Original Data Size - The original, native size of data sent during replication or failback.
This value does not represent the amount of data actually sent over the network during
replication or failback because data is deduplicated and compressed before being sent.
Actual Data Sent - The amount of data actually sent over the network during replication
or failback. This value is usually much less than the Original Data Size due to the
benefits of data deduplication and compression.
Average Send Rate - The average send rate (in MB/s) of data sent over the network
during replication or failback (Actual Data Sent divided by the amount of time required
to complete replication or failback).
You can customize the appearance of the Target system list in the following ways:
Click the top heading row of the list to collapse or expand the list.
Click a column heading and select Sort Ascending or Sort Descending to sort the
rows in the table by that column.
